FTC Continues to Update COPPA FAQs – This Time, Guidance for Schools

Apr 012015
 
 April 1, 2015  Govt, Laws, Online, U.S., Youth & Schools

Ronald London writes:

Update: On March 20, 2015, the Federal Trade Commission quietly announced further slight modifications to “Part M” of its FAQs pertaining to COPPA guidance for schools.
